2011-06-11 27 views
6

Al descargar un archivo PDF en Chrome 12.0.742.91 (como archivo adjunto y en línea), la descarga se interrumpe (al principio muestra 125KB, pero luego 127518/0 B y luego se detiene enteramente).Descargar PDF en Chrome desde TCPDF

La descarga de archivos funciona correctamente en Firefox y IE. Los encabezados son correctos, apache devuelve 200 OK. Anteriormente, todo estaba bien, probablemente hasta una actualización de Chrome hace unos días.

+0

acaba de registrarse en Chrome puede volver a instalar resolver esto – amolv

+0

No sirvió de nada. – Dominik

+0

¿Puedo probar el error en mi navegador? – amolv

Respuesta

2

Solo como referencia adicional: El problema está relacionado con el manejo de gzip. Desactivar la compresión transparente de gzip lo resolvió.

+0

¿Cómo se desactiva la compresión transparente de gzip? – PinoyStackOverflower

+0

Depende de su servidor web. Solo use la [búsqueda de stackoverflow] (http://stackoverflow.com/search?q=disable+gzip) – phihag

+0

La desactivación de la compresión transparente de gzip podría haber sido una solución temporal, y gracias por señalarlo. Sin embargo, ¿está este problema en preparación para correcciones en Chrome o deberíamos sugerir a los usuarios que usen otros navegadores si el contenido comprimido es un factor decisivo? – Priyeshj

1

Compruebe su encabezado Content-Length. Parece devolver un tamaño más pequeño que el archivo en sí. Sospecho que Chrome está interrumpiendo la descarga ya que está recibiendo más bytes de los que debería. Sin embargo, sería fácil poner un caso de prueba para esto.

+0

Lea los comentarios, problema resuelto. – Dominik

+0

Vi tu comentario ahora. Todavía puede estar relacionado con el tamaño del contenido. Pero sin gzip ya no es un problema. – datasage

0

Tuve problemas cuando el nombre del archivo servido contenía caracteres extraños como algunos acentos (á é í ó ú) o este símbolo de grado: º.

Cuestiones relacionadas